A+Technical Description
The TCM FHD30T6 forklift is a powerful diesel-powered material handling machine designed for demanding industrial applications. It features a V3300 diesel engine with a displacement of 203.1 cubic inches, delivering 65.2 hp (48 kW) to provide robust performance and reliability. The forklift has an operating weight of 9,570 lbs and is equipped with pneumatic tires for enhanced traction and stability across varied surfaces. Its overall dimensions include an overall width of 4.1 ft, an overall height of 6.9 ft with the mast lowered, and a turning radius of 7.9 ft, contributing to its maneuverability in tight spaces. The mast can lift loads up to a maximum fork height of 10.9 ft with a lift speed of 108.3 ft/min, and it supports a load capacity of 6,000 lbs at a 24-inch load center. The forklift has a max travel speed of 12.1 mph (19 kph) and uses four wheels, with two on the front and two on the rear, providing good balance and handling. These specifications make the TCM FHD30T6 suitable for a wide range of warehouse, manufacturing, and outdoor logistics tasks requiring efficient and reliable lifting and transport of heavy materials. Its combination of engine power, lifting capability, and compact dimensions ensures both productivity and operational flexibility.
